This week we're taking pleasure in misfortunes of others; discussing Intel’s technical difficulties, Elon Musk encroaching on our turf, and robot poetry. We start with Intel, which is having problems with the 7nm process that are causing delays across its lineup and could put an end to a long tradition of self-reliance in silicon printing. Then Elon Musk we don’t like, for a whole assortment of business-related reasons. Last week, the living legend made some dubious claims about AI – likely intended to drum up interest in his equally dubious startup Neuralink, a developer of brain-machine interfaces which has raised $158 million to date with nothing but a launch video and a white paper to show the public. Plus, we talk about the story Tesla apparently doesn’t want you to see.
